The Hidden Cost of Homeownership That Nobody Warns You About

Here’s something they don’t tell you at closing: the average homeowner will spend between 1-4% of their home’s value on maintenance and repairs each year. For a $300,000 home in Sioux Falls—which is about average for our market—that means $3,000 to $12,000 annually. And those costs don’t spread themselves out conveniently throughout the year. No, they hit all at once, usually when you’re least prepared.

The Critical First Year: When Armadillo Matters Most

If there’s one time when home warranty coverage is absolutely essential, it’s during your first year of homeownership. Even with a thorough home inspection, issues hide until you’re actually living in the property and using its systems regularly. That’s when you discover:

  • The dishwasher works, but only if you run it on a specific cycle
  • The air conditioner cools adequately in May but struggles when July hits
  • The water heater provides enough hot water for two people but not for three
  • The dryer takes twice as long as it should because of a venting issue

These are the realities of homeownership that emerge over time. Having Armadillo coverage during this discovery period protects you from the financial shock of addressing multiple issues during your first year in the home.

Q: How does Armadillo’s coverage work with my existing homeowners insurance in Sioux Falls?

A: They work together but cover different things. Your homeowners insurance protects against fire, theft, storm damage, and other catastrophic events. Armadillo covers the mechanical breakdowns and wear-and-tear failures of your home’s systems and appliances. Together, they provide comprehensive protection for your Sioux Falls home.
